Fred Arthur Braceful (May 2, 1938 – March 17, 1995) was a jazz drummer.
Braceful was born in Detroit on May 2, 1938. He played in his tenor saxophonist father's band early in his career. He served in the U.S. military in Germany, and then settled in Stuttgart.
